Consideration 6: Gain insight

As mentioned earlier, software modernization is not a one-time thing, rather we could almost apply the term “continuous modernization”. In order to find out where modernization might be needed in the future, we recommend incorporating technical and functional monitoring into any software that is modernized.

Better safe than sorry

Fundamentally, monitoring provides overview. More specifically, it ensures fast insights and solutions to incidents, which support the business even more. It also allows an organisation to become more proactive and gain increased control over their suppliers. Monitoring provides you with a proactive approach towards incidents, enabling you to avoid impact on your day-to-day business. Causes of incidents are found and solved fast, and troubleshooting takes less time.

As the subtitle explains, monitoring your new or modernized application is a must. The next level in monitoring, however, brings you much more. Imagine having one centralized monitoring tool with just a couple of dashboards, showing you the state of your entire IT landscape, from front-end to middleware and back-end.

  • Central storage of logging data: Clear central place where logging is collected and secured.
  • Single source of truth: Everyone uses the same source data for research and monitoring, «single source of truth».
  • Advanced Alerts and Machine Learning: Can be used from many sources and central storage.
